Valais police caught three minibuses on Sunday, all carrying paying passengers to and from Verbier and the airport.
In all cases the vans weren’t registered in Switzerland – they were either French or German vehicles.
Police point out that’s illegal as the drivers are not complying with the right regulations.
The passengers had to find another way to get to their destination.
